MANCHESTER, England (AP) — Manchester United is returning to league play. champions league.
Sunday’s 3-2 win against Liverpool confirmed United’s return to Europe’s top competition for club football for the first time in two years.
Koby Mainu scores a thrilling finish premier league Defending champions Liverpool fought back from two goals down before crashing out at Old Trafford with their first shot from the edge of the area.
With this win, head coach Michael Carrick achieved the goal he set in January when he was given the job until the end of the season. He rescued United’s season from a slump and guided the club to third place in the table, with wins against Arsenal, Manchester City and now Liverpool.

“When Michael came, he came with magic, an Alex Ferguson vibe,” United forward Matheus Cunha said, referring to the club’s iconic former manager. “At the end of the day, this is just the beginning of the journey. It’s a beginning, and it’s a beautiful beginning.”

The fact that United secured a return to the Champions League against arch-rivals Liverpool added to the celebrations after the final whistle. It was the first time since the 2015-16 season that United had achieved back-to-back league wins against Merseyside clubs, home and away.
United are six points behind fourth-placed Liverpool with three matches left in the season. This represents a significant improvement from last season, when they were 42 points behind Arne Slott’s team who won the title.

Since Carrick was hired on January 13th.United have 32 points from 14 games, more than any other team in the top flight.
“It was a good performance. We beat some very good teams, but it was challenging,” he said. “I love doing what I do. It’s a great position for me and feels very natural if I’m completely honest.”
United gave Carrick his job until the end of the season to give the club time to consider potential managers following the sacking of Ruben Amorim in January. The 20-time English champions have not won a title since Ferguson retired in 2013 and have had six permanent or head coaches since then.
Mr. Carrick has repeatedly avoided talking about his future after the campaign ends.
His team is doing the talking for him on and off the field.
“I want to follow him, I want to fight for him, I want to die for him on the pitch,” Mainu told Sky Sports.
United’s latest win came from a strong start, with Cunha taking the lead six minutes later with a left-footed goal from inside the box. In the 14th inning, Benjamin Sesco scored from close range to cut the lead to two points.
United’s dominance should have resulted in more goals as Bruno Fernandes squandered a golden chance to add a third.
However, the game turned around after half-time, with Liverpool pulling one back through Dominik Szoboszlai two minutes into the second half, before Kodi Gakpo equalized in the 56th minute after some confusion in the United defense.
United regained their composure and Mainoo’s goal sparked celebrations at Old Trafford.
The defeat means Liverpool are still not guaranteed a place in next season’s Champions League with three matches remaining.
Captain Virgil van Dijk said: “The reality at the moment is that we have had a very disappointing season, below Liverpool’s standards.” “We shouldn’t accept it, but this is the reality. Next year we have to have the Champions League. After the World Cup we have to build a better season, much better than this one.”
Important win for Tottenham
Tottenham defeated Aston Villa 2-1 and moved out of the relegation zone.
It was the first consecutive league win for the Spurs since the first two games of the season. The latest win took Roberto Di Zerbi’s side out of the drop zone, one point ahead of relegation rivals West Ham.
Conor Gallagher and Richarlison scored both of Spurs’ goals in the first half, continuing to have a positive impact on the club since De Zerbi was hired in March. Substitute Emiliano Buendia pulled Villa’s goal back in stoppage time.
Tottenham, who had not won a league game in 2026 before De Zerbi’s arrival, took seven points from a potential nine points.
Bournemouth qualify for the Champions League
Bournemouth earlier strengthened their unlikely bid to qualify for the Champions League with a 3-0 win at Crystal Palace.
Bournemouth sit sixth in the table, with the top five qualifying for the Champions League. That slot could expand to the top six if Villa win the Europa League and finish fifth.
